Net Zero Buildings - Research Paper Example These type of designs or buildings are referred to as net zero energy buildings. Typically, these buildings produce energy which is equal to the amount of energy used for every year. Although this technology is new, it is gaining popularity as people realize the need to shift from energy reliance to green economy. Net zero energy buildings are efficient in that they are not only energy efficient, but also cost effective in the long run. Net zero energy is a new term that lacks a definite definition. However, the basic concept is that all definitions imply that this technology is energy efficient. It is very important to understand some of the basic definitions of zero net energy building to comprehend how they operate in terms of energy use. Typically, net zero energy can be described in many ways. Net energy is the energy consumed or generated at a certain site irrespective of the origins of the energy. In a net zero site building, the energy consumed in one year is equal to the ene rgy produced in a given year. On the other hand, source energy is the energy required to extract and deliver energy to the source, which must be accounted for when calculating the zero energy net buildings (Architecture & Sustainable Development, 44). Net zero energy costs refers to the amount paid by the utility which is equal to the amount of money that the owner pays for the energy services as well as energy used throughout the year. The other important concept that is paramount in defining zero energy buildings is the net zero energy emissions. Here, the buildings produce free renewable energy emissions that is equal to emissions produced in energy sources. Successful zero energy ensures that all technologies that ensure energy efficiency are installed. The building is made in such a way that energy requirements decrease space for heating and cooling of water. Likewise, the design increases the efficiency of the furnace and air conditioner such that they use less energy. In addi tion, a solar system for hot water, which acts as a backup for water heater, is ensured in such buildings. Efficient lighting fixtures and energy conserving efficiencies like photovoltaic are also used to enhance the efficiency further (Papadopoulou, 87). Anything that makes use of less energy consumption while making use of the renewable sources at the same time is useful for this design. A thorough research on the design of the building is done by experts to ensure that all materials used up for the building consume less energy at all costs. Typically, implementation of the design requires specialized skills and expertise to ensure that all possibilities of saving on nonrenewable energy are minimized as much as possible while sources of renewable sources are maximized. All the discussed design is very efficient in terms of energy consumption in the future. It is worth noting that zero energy buildings have improved comfort through temperature regulation processes. This is achieved by the process of infiltration and insulation through a variety of processes. Insulation encloses buildings and improves the resistance to heat in and out of the building. This allows the building to remain cool in summer seasons and warn during the winter season. The R value measures in buildings signify a better insulation system.
